## Releases

Stagelight Seatmap ships a tagged build every third Thursday. Plugin authors targeting the renderer API should pin to a minor version, since hall-geometry internals may shift between minors. Each release archive is signed by the Velvetframe build pipeline, and we strongly recommend verifying the signature before bundling the renderer with your plugin. Verification requires the current release signing key, reproduced below for convenience.

rollout seal: bky13_xktdH9qi728Bp

Password reset revamp (project Keywren): old flow is deprecated, do not touch it. New flow issues single-use tokens via the internal Tallow service, TTL 15 minutes, one active token per account. Your local environment needs the Tallow sandbox pointed at staging, not prod — misconfiguring this is the most common day-one mistake. Run the seed script, then smoke-test a reset end to end. The Tallow staging key you need is below.

app token of fajep-bahof = zpat2_v6

## Building Access — Spares Room (Hullbrook Annex)

Contractors: the spare hardware room is down the east corridor on the ground floor, third door on the left. Sign in at the front desk first and grab a visitor lanyard. Anything you take out, jot it in the blue logbook — yes, even the little stuff. The door self-locks, so don't wedge it. To get in, punch in the code below.

staff pass of hagug-taguf = bdg-HJ-9

While hunting a leaked file descriptor in the Pellwick sandbox runtime, we found that several plugin hosts had drifted from the baseline: the descriptor cap and reaper interval differed across nodes, which masked the leak in staging. Plugin authors should note that handles returned by the sandbox bridge must be closed explicitly; the runtime no longer finalizes them on your behalf. To reproduce the expected behavior locally, pin your harness to the canonical settings. The baseline configuration for all Pellwick plugin hosts is as follows.

config for bahop-baduf:
[kasion]
team = lamath
access_code = ac_d807e5
host = kasion.paliqcloud.corp
port = 4000
owner = julix.tamvan
peer = frair.qorvelsoft.local